What was 12 Angry Men inspired by?

1. It was inspired by a real jury duty experience. Reginald Rose, one of the most respected writers during the early days of television, served as a juror in a manslaughter case in early 1954. Naturally, as a dramatist, he noticed the drama inherent in the situation.

How old is the boy in 12 Angry Men play?

18-year old
“12 Angry Men” focuses on a jury’s deliberations in a capital murder case. A 12-man jury is sent to begin deliberations in the first-degree murder trial of an 18-year old Puerto Rican boy accused in the stabbing death of his father, where a guilty verdict means an automatic death sentence.

Is there a 12 Angry Men remake?

12 Angry Men is a 1997 American made-for-television drama film directed by William Friedkin, adapted by Reginald Rose from his original 1954 teleplay of the same title. It is a remake of the 1957 film of the same name.

What did Juror #2 bring up about the knife?

Juror #2 asks to see the knife again. He says that the stab wound in the dead man was a downward wound. But the father was 6’2 and the son was only 5’7, which means it would have been awkward for the kid to make a downward wound.

Who were the cast of 12 Angry Men?

Television. 12 Angry Men was remade for television in 1997. Directed by William Friedkin , the remake stars George C. Scott, James Gandolfini , Tony Danza , William Petersen , Ossie Davis , Hume Cronyn , Courtney B. Vance, Armin Mueller-Stahl, Mykelti Williamson , Edward James Olmos , Dorian Harewood , and Jack Lemmon.

What is 12 Angry Man?

In form, “12 Angry Men” is a courtroom drama. In purpose, it’s a crash course in those passages of the Constitution that promise defendants a fair trial and the presumption of innocence.
